WebRegistered nurses aspiring to become adult-gerontology nurse practitioners must earn a master of science in nursing (MSN), a post-master’s certificate, or a doctor of nursing practice (DNP) with an adult-gerontology primary care nurse practitioner (AGPCNP) or adult-gerontology acute care nurse practitioner (AGACNP) specialization, followed by a …
